1. The Battery

The Battery

The Battery in Charleston is a famous historic spot and seawall. It is a beautiful area along the city’s southern tip, offering beautiful views of historic mansions and cannons from the Civil War. Walking along The Battery, visitors can enjoy the breathtaking views of Charleston Harbor’s historic cannons from the Civil War era with well-preserved architecture. The destination also has landmarks like White Point Garden, which is a public park beautified with statues, beautiful greenery, and cannons. The Battery offers visitors a beautiful and visually appealing experience that highlights the city’s rich history and southern elegance.

2. Waterfront Park

Waterfront Park

Waterfront Park in Charleston is a lovely and relaxing public space located along the city’s harbor. This charming park is known for its iconic pineapple fountain, walking paths, and lush gardens. Visitors can enjoy beautiful views of the water, cool breezes, and plenty of green space for picnics or leisurely strolls. Waterfront Park is a favorite spot for locals and tourists alike, providing a peaceful escape with its serene atmosphere and scenic surroundings.

3. Rainbow Row

Rainbow Row

Rainbow Row in Charleston is a row of colorful historic houses, making it one of the city’s most iconic and charming streets. These homes, dating back to the 18th century, create a vibrant and beautiful scene. Located in the historic district, Rainbow Row is a popular spot for visitors who appreciate unique and photogenic architecture. It’s a delightful place for a leisurely stroll, offering a glimpse into Charleston’s rich history and adding a splash of color to the city’s streetscape.

5. Charleston City Market

Charleston City Market

The Charleston City Market is a big and historic marketplace in downtown Charleston. It is a vibrant hub where visitors can explore a variety of stalls and shops selling goods, unique souvenirs, and handmade crafts. The market is spread over four blocks and has a mix of open-air sections and enclosed buildings. The place offers sweetgrass baskets, artwork, and local treats; it is a bustling place to stroll, shop, and soak in the lively environment. Charleston City Market is not just a shopping destination; it is a place that reflects its rich heritage and the creativity of its local creators.
